Description

Set in a picturesque position within the Assel Valley, Woodburn Cottage is a charming detached two-bedroom home, nestled within an established garden and tucked away beneath an impressive stone-built viaduct, creating a truly unique setting.

The property offers a generous and versatile range of all-on-the-level accommodation, ideal for comfortable everyday living.

The welcoming hall leads to an inviting living room, featuring a wood-burning stove that forms a cosy focal point. A well-proportioned Dining Kitchen provides ample space for family meals, complemented by a separate Dining Room ideal for entertaining or flexible use.

There are two bedrooms, with the principal bedroom benefiting from an en-suite shower room. In addition, the property includes a study, a family Bathroom, and a delightful Conservatory overlooking the garden, offering a relaxing space to enjoy the garden throughout the year.

The cottage is double glazed and central heating is by LPG.

Externally, the property boasts a large detached garage. Parking for up to three vehicles at the front of the house. To the rear, the garden is laid out with a combination of patio and lawn, providing a private and tranquil outdoor space.

The nearby town of Girvan is about 7.3 miles and provides a range of amenities including nursery, primary and secondary schooling, a leisure centre, community hospital, ASDA supermarket, town centre shopping, an attractive beach and harbour, and a railway station with connections to Ayr, Prestwick Airport and Glasgow.

This corner of south west Ayrshire is renowned for its contrasting and unspoilt scenery and its particularly mild climate throughout the year. The area has: a variety of hill and coastal walks and cycle trails; the National Trust Culzean Castle and Country Park; Galloway Forest Park; excellent Golf Courses at Girvan, Turnberry, Ayr, Prestwick and Troon. There are of course the usual field sports and rivers for fishing, the most notable of which in the district is the River Stinchar.
